Caruso Named as Bob South Legacy Scholarship Recipient
From left: Brian South, Bob South, Joey Caruso and Brad South are shown in front of the Big 30 banner. Caruso was named as the recipient of the Bob South Legacy Scholarship for 2025.
Joseph Caruso has been chosen as the recipient of the Bob South Legacy Scholarship for 2025. Joseph, the son of Katie Close-Caruso and Mike Caruso, will be attending St. Bonaventure University to pursue a degree in Accounting.
Established to recognize and honor the incredible dedication Bob South made to our community through his support and involvement in local sports, this scholarship ensures that his legacy of community spirit and commitment lives on in the promising young individuals chosen each year.
The Bob South Legacy Scholarship is proudly supported by the proceeds from Paint the Town, a beloved annual event that brings pride and spirit to the entire Bradford community during Homecoming Week!
